This error usually points to corrupted or invalid data in the LaunchBox database, often related to imported metadata or media.

Here are a few steps that typically resolve this:

  1. Backup your LaunchBox folder first.

  2. Go to your LaunchBox directory and open the Data folder.

  3. Try temporarily renaming the Platforms.xml and Games.xml files (for the platform that crashes) and then restarting LaunchBox.
    This helps identify if a specific platform or game entry is causing the index error.

  4. If LaunchBox opens after that, the issue is almost always a bad game entry or malformed metadata. You can re-import that platform cleanly.

  5. Also, check Tools → Manage → Platforms and remove any empty or duplicate platforms.

  6. Make sure you are running the latest stable release, not the beta, unless specifically asked by support.

  7. If the crash happens during imports, try disabling image and metadata downloads temporarily and re-import.

If the issue persists, posting the full Diagnostics ZIP (Help → Upload Diagnostics) will help the devs pinpoint exactly which entry is causing the crash.

I had this exact same error and turning off automatic rom import made it stop. It would always crash randomly. I made a debug report but I never can replicate it exactly.
